There's a new safety recall for the following tire(s):
NHTSA Recall ID Number : | 25T017 |
Synopsis : | Continental Tire the Americas, LLC (CTA) is recalling certain Continental TerrainContact H/T LT265/60R20 121/118R, CrossContact LX25 235/60R18 107V, CrossContact RX ContiSeal 275/40R21 107H, and General Grabber HTS 60LT245/75/R17 121/118S tires. The tires may have been produced using the wrong rubber compound, causing the tread to detach. A tire tread detachment can result in a tire failure, increasing the risk of a crash. Dealers will inspect and replace the tires,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ed December 1, 2025. Owners may contact CTA customer service at 1-888-799-2168. |
